加入收藏 | 设为首页 | 会员中心 | 我要投稿 92站长网 (https://www.92zhanzhang.cn/)- 事件网格、研发安全、负载均衡、云连接、大数据!
当前位置: 首页 > 云计算 > 正文

弹性计算架构下云资源智能动态分配策略

发布时间:2026-04-07 16:09:10 所属栏目:云计算 来源:DaWei
导读:  在数字化转型浪潮中,弹性计算架构凭借其按需分配、灵活扩展的特性,成为支撑云计算服务高效运行的核心技术。传统资源分配方式往往依赖静态配置或基于阈值的简单规则,难以应对业务负载的动态波动与多样化需求。

  在数字化转型浪潮中,弹性计算架构凭借其按需分配、灵活扩展的特性,成为支撑云计算服务高效运行的核心技术。传统资源分配方式往往依赖静态配置或基于阈值的简单规则,难以应对业务负载的动态波动与多样化需求。例如,电商大促期间服务器资源可能瞬间告急,而夜间空闲时段又造成资源浪费。为解决这一矛盾,云资源智能动态分配策略应运而生,通过实时感知、智能决策与自动调整,实现资源利用率与业务性能的双重优化。


  智能动态分配的核心在于构建“感知-分析-决策-执行”闭环系统。资源感知层通过部署在物理机、虚拟机及容器中的监控代理,实时采集CPU利用率、内存占用、网络带宽等关键指标,并利用时序数据库进行存储与分析。例如,某金融云平台通过每秒采集10万+数据点,精准捕捉业务流量峰值与低谷的周期性规律。分析层则运用机器学习算法,结合历史数据与实时趋势,预测未来5-15分钟的资源需求。深度学习模型可识别交易类、分析类、批处理类等不同负载的特征,避免单一阈值判断的局限性。


  决策引擎是智能分配的“大脑”,需兼顾效率与公平性。一种典型策略是采用强化学习框架,将资源分配问题转化为马尔可夫决策过程。系统通过试错学习不同分配方案对业务性能(如响应时间、吞吐量)和成本(如资源使用量)的影响,逐步优化决策模型。例如,某视频平台通过强化学习,在保障用户流畅观看体验的同时,将服务器资源消耗降低23%。另一种策略是基于经济模型的设计,将资源视为可交易的商品,通过拍卖机制或市场定价动态分配,确保高优先级业务优先获得资源,同时激励用户优化自身资源使用。


本图基于AI算法,仅供参考

  执行层需实现跨层级的资源调度与容器编排。在IaaS层,通过虚拟化技术实现物理资源的细粒度划分与快速迁移;在PaaS层,利用Kubernetes等容器编排工具,根据业务需求自动伸缩容器实例数量。某大型互联网企业的实践显示,结合智能分配策略后,其微服务架构的资源利用率从45%提升至78%,故障恢复时间缩短60%。为应对突发流量,系统还需支持“预热”与“熔断”机制:提前扩容关键服务实例,同时在过载时自动降级非核心功能,保障系统稳定性。


  智能动态分配的落地面临多重挑战。数据质量直接影响预测准确性,需建立全链路监控体系并处理异构数据源的融合问题。算法的可解释性关乎运维信任,需通过可视化工具展示决策依据。跨云、跨数据中心的资源协同分配需解决网络延迟、数据一致性等难题。未来,随着边缘计算的普及,资源分配将向“云-边-端”三级架构演进,需设计更高效的分布式决策算法。结合数字孪生技术,可在虚拟环境中模拟不同分配策略的效果,进一步降低试错成本。


  从“人工配置”到“智能自治”,云资源分配的进化标志着云计算向更高阶的自动化、智能化迈进。通过融合大数据、AI与自动化技术,智能动态分配不仅提升了资源利用效率,更赋予业务系统应对不确定性的弹性能力。在数字经济时代,这种能力将成为企业构建竞争优势的关键基础设施,推动云计算从“资源供应”向“价值创造”的深层变革。

(编辑:92站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章